Footplate Adjustment
All Convaid footplates are height adjustable. To determine the
correct seat-to-footplate height, measure from the back of the
knee to the bottom of the heel.

NOTE:
By flipping the footplate upside-down, it allows you to
accommodate shorter leg drops than the chair is otherwise
able to do in standard configuration.

Height Adjustment:
The soles of the feet or heels should rest comfortably on top of
the footplates. To achieve this, remove detent pins on the front of
the leg tubes, slide the footplate to the desired height and reinsert
the pins. When the footplate is adjusted in its highest position, the
excess material of the calf flap may be wrapped under the footplate
and attached with Velcro
®
.

Angle Adjustment:
To achieve comfortable foot placement, the footplate angle may be adjusted. Loosen the #1 bolt on
each side, and adjust to desired position.

Depth Adjustment:
To adjust the depth of the footplate, loosen the #2 & #3 bolts on each
side of the footplate. Slide the footplate to the desired depth, and
tighten the bolts.
